Stage Manager / AV Manager

 

The Stage Manager / AV Manager is either the manager of an Audio Visual team or the only technical person on the ship. You must be able to work the sound and lighting equipment for the production shows, presentations, games, etc.

On duty during all shows and rehearsals, your responsibilities include:

  • overseeing the sound of all activities including games & presentations
  • supervising the sound for all bands and cocktail pianists
  • managing props, setting up microphones
  • doing occasional announcements on the microphone
  • basic maintenance and repair of equipment

Depending on the size of the ship, the Audio Visual team can vary in size from one person to seven people under the supervision of the Stage Manager/AV Manager. The smaller the ship the more versatile you have to be. On a larger ship, duties will be more specific, such as Lighting Technician, Cyberlight Technician, Stage Helper, etc. On a larger ship, the Stage Manager / AV Manager must have management skills to supervise the audio visual team, do the work schedules, be the liaison with the head office, write the evaluation reports of his/her employees, request new equipment, etc. The Stage Manager / AV Manager is under the supervision of the ship's Cruise Director, who is responsible for scheduling.
